
CHOCOLATE BUTTERCREAM – THERMOMIX RECIPE
Here is a recipe for Chocolate Buttercream for your Thermomix. You can use this to decorate cakes or cupcakes and it can even be frozen for later use. Add more or less icing sugar to make it to your preferred consistency depending on what you will be using it for.
CHOCOLATE BUTTERCREAM
INGREDIENTS
- 400g icing sugar
- 500g soft butter, roughly chopped
- 100g milk – use more for a thinner consistency
- 2 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 tbsp cocoa
STEPS
- Attach the butterfly to the blades. Add icing sugar (400g), soft butter (500g), milk (100g), vanilla extract (2 tsp) and cocoa (1 tbsp). Blend 2 minutes/speed 4 or until evenly mixture is well blended. Scrape down sides as needed, usually every 30 seconds.
- Use as needed.
NOTES
- Ensure your butter is soft or you will not be able to blend it well with the butterfly.
